The Birth of Vente-Privee.com: The Concept of Flash Sales
In 2001, Jacques-Antoine Granjon, along with a group of entrepreneurial partners, founded Vente-Privee.com. The concept was simple yet groundbreaking: offer exclusive online sales events where high-quality goods—often from well-known luxury brands—were sold at a significant discount for a limited time. The catch? The products were only available for a short period, creating a sense of urgency and exclusivity that encouraged immediate purchases.
The idea was rooted in Granjon’s belief that the traditional retail model was too focused on large inventory and high markups, while the online retail space lacked excitement. He wanted to create a platform that allowed brands to clear out excess stock in a way that was mutually beneficial. For consumers, it was an opportunity to access high-end products at lower prices, while brands could reach a new audience and move unsold inventory.
The model proved to be a hit. The combination of limited-time offers, exclusive access, and high-end products at reduced prices tapped into the growing e-commerce trend and the desire for exclusive online experiences. Granjon’s vision had the potential to disrupt the entire retail landscape.

A Unique Business Model: The Art of Flash Sales
The business model that Granjon pioneered—flash sales—relies on several key components that have made it so successful:
- Exclusivity: Only members of Veepee can access the flash sales, which creates a sense of exclusivity and helps build a loyal customer base.
- Urgency: The time-limited nature of the sales encourages consumers to act quickly before the deals are gone.
- Discounts: The company offers significant discounts on luxury goods, often ranging from 30% to 80% off retail prices.
- Scarcity: With limited quantities available, the sales feel like a rare opportunity, adding to the excitement of the shopping experience.
The combination of these factors makes Veepee more than just an e-commerce site; it’s an experience. Granjon’s ability to tap into the emotional and psychological drivers of consumer behavior has set Veepee apart from other e-commerce giants like Amazon and eBay.
